Richie provides a website, a CRM, negotiates with lenders (we have 100+ on the platform), finds the best loan options, and does all paperwork for broker's clients. Loan brokers do what they love - sell and promote.

Loan brokers do what they love - sell and promote, make a commission, we take little percent from their commission.

Good for: - accountants, lawyers can have an extra gig - sales companies can become loan brokers in 1 day - existing brokers can move to all-online process - banks and lenders can use us for declined customers
